>FREEPORT, Texas (AP) — The Coast Guard is searching off the Southeast Texas coast after a small plane that left from Wiley Post Airport in Oklahoma City was reported missing on a flight to Central Texas.
>Authorities say the Cirrus SR-22 aircraft, capable of carrying five people, was detected on radar Wednesday flying south over the Gulf of Mexico. Air traffic controllers have been unable to get a radio response from the plane's pilot.
>The plane is registered to Edmond, Oklahoma-based Abide Aviation.
>The plane last showed up radar about 220 miles NW of Cancun, Mexico. Officials say it’s possible the pilot had some sort of medical problem.
>According to multiple reports in Oklahoma, the pilot was headed to Georgetown, Texas, about 25 miles north of Austin, as part of an animal-rescue charity.
